Crysis 3 gets first patch, notes inside

Crysis 3 has received a patch on both PC and consoels and we have the patch notes for you.

The first patch has only hit the PC and the console versions will be getting it later, while the second patch called Data Patch B, is now available to download on consoles as well.

The game on the PC has a few issues regarding performance which we covered here, and it looks like that could be fixed in this patch.

Check out the patch notes below.

Patch 1.1

  • Fix for users getting stuck in the Pinger
  • Fix for Flashbang/Smoke grenade reactions not displaying in Kill Cam
  • Fix for crosshair becoming invisible after certain actions
  • Fixes for squads joining and disconnecting from servers
  • Fix for players being unable to fire or reload occasionally
  • Fix for users occasionally being able to hear VTOL damage siren constantly
  • Weapons retrieved from the ground now have the correct attachments
  • Fix for players getting stuck if ripping HMG off VTOL during destruction
  • Fix for being unable to detonate C4 after host migration on consoles
  • Fix for game not ending correctly if last opponent triggers a host migration
  • Fix for issue where sometimes rip and throw weapons would not deal damage in smoke grenades
  • Fix for relay in CTR becoming stuck if picking up relay during shotgun reload
  • Fix for icons disappearing occasionally in CTR
  • Fix for players occasionally spawning with wrong loadout in Assault (PC Only)
  • Last Man Standing no longer displayed in Hunter for players that have just died
  • Fixed issue with teams during host migration in Hunter/Assault
  • Significant optimisation to Medium detail settings (PC Only)
  • Particle optimisation (PC Only)

Data Patch B

  • Melee whilst sliding damage reduced to match patch A’s melee damage
  • Typhoon mid range damage reduction
  • Bow sensitivity reduced to match Assault Scope values on PS3/X360 as they have similar zoom values. PC remains as before
  • SCAR+Laser long distance effectiveness reduced.
  • Threat Awareness module levelling targets reduced to 3/10 enemy C4′s destroyed
  • Potential fix for “Incoming!” Skill Assessment not levelling up correctly
  • Fix for Social Challenge skill assessments not being tracked correctly
  • The bottom left of your multiplayer screen should read “[ ONLINE ] [ PATCH_B ]” indicating that the update has been applied. If not, re-enter multiplayer until it is present.
